About the role We’re on the lookout for a self-motivated, people-first Assistant Memberships Manager to help drive new member growth and create meaningful experiences for our existing community. You’ll play a key role in increasing occupancy across our spaces by partnering with internal stakeholders, conducting sales tours, and helping prospective members find the right solution for their needs. This is a high-impact role where autonomy, initiative, and confidence are key. You'll work closely with the Memberships Manager, Community Teams, and Enquiries to hit sales targets and support the full member journey - from first contact to thriving in our spaces. You'll also travel across our Sydney locations to support tours and events where needed. If you're comfortable in dynamic environments, love building genuine relationships, and bring a natural, solution-focused approach to sales - you'll feel right at home here. What you’ll be doing: Drive new membership sales and support member retention across our Sydney locations Own the full sales cycle - from enquiry and tours through to proposals and successful onboarding Respond to new leads with warmth, professionalism, and a deep understanding of our value Collaborate with the Memberships Manager and Enquiries Team to build and manage a robust sales pipeline Conduct engaging, insightful tours that match prospective members with the right spaces Work with Community Teams to support member growth, needs changes, and internal referrals Build trusted relationships with members, brokers, and internal stakeholders Travel across our locations to support occupancy, tours, and events Maintain clear, accurate records of leads and conversions in Salesforce Identify opportunities to improve the sales process and contribute to team-wide projects Prepare and manage proposals, agreements, and handovers to ensure a seamless experience Support members in connecting socially and professionally within our community About you: 2 years’ experience in a sales, real estate, hospitality, or membership-based environment (commercial real estate or sales experience beneficial, not required) Self-driven with the ability to operate independently and make high-level decisions A strong relationship builder who communicates with warmth and clarity Naturally solutions-focused and curious about people’s needs Comfortable working toward targets and managing a sales pipeline Highly organised, with great attention to detail and follow-through Experience with Salesforce or similar CRM systems is a plus Passionate about community, connection, and helping others succeed Enjoys working across locations and thrives in a dynamic, fast-paced role Why you’ll love working at The Commons: Central HQ location with access to all our beautiful spaces across Melbourne & Sydney Birthday leave, anniversary gifts & additional paid parental leave Weekly wellness programming - yoga, breakfast club, Friday drinks Quarterly team dinners and generous team member awards State-based social committees running monthly events - from bowling to picnics Free counselling sessions & mental health support Further education program to support your development Exclusive access to our annual Halloween party A strong, supportive team culture that values creativity, community, and initiative Our values: At The Commons, everything we do is grounded in our core values: Putting our members first Fostering community Working together as a team Constantly learning and growing Sound like you?
